Time Management

Overview

Time Management skills are essential for successful people. They enable you to become more effective by identifying and focusing on the activities that give you the greatest returns.

Key Outcomes

In this course delegates will cover the rationale underpinning time management principles. They will also explore a number of practical techniques that will allow them more ‘space’ for innovation and creativity at work.

Delegates will be encouraged to develop a personal style and to consider how they will use it to transform their working life.

Duration

1 day

Content

  • The nature of time & the basic principles of time management
  • Personal efficiency & effectiveness - how do they differ?
  • Habits of effective time managers
  • Don’t plan to fail - the importance of setting goals
  • Applying the Pareto Principle to prioritising
  • More effective decision making
  • Common time wasters, (and what to do about them)
  • Handling those who procrastinate or waste your time
  • How to avoid fire-fighting and panic situations
  • Overview of basic planning techniques and methods
  • The do’s and don’ts of delegation
  • Handling interruptions and the ‘paper mountain’
  • Developing your own personal strategy and working philosophy
